Bill Summary

Providing for consideration of the bill (H.B. 790) to provide for a pay increase in 2019 for certain civilian employees of the Federal Government, and for other purposes, and providing for consideration of motions to suspend the rules. This resolution sets forth the rule for consideration of H.B. 790 (Federal Civilian Workforce Pay Raise Fairness Act of 2019). It shall be in order at any time through the legislative day of February 8, 2019, for the Speaker of the House to suspend the rules.

AI Summary

This Resolution, also known as H. Res. 87, establishes the rules for how the House of Representatives will consider a bill, H.R. 790, which aims to provide a pay increase in 2019 for certain federal civilian employees. It allows the Speaker of the House to bring the bill up for debate and amendment at any time until February 8, 2019, waiving most procedural objections that could delay or block its consideration. The resolution outlines that after a limited period of general debate, the bill will be open for amendments, with one specific amendment already considered adopted and further amendments restricted to those printed in a committee report, each with specific debate times and limitations. Finally, it sets the stage for a vote on the bill, as amended, with only one opportunity for a motion to recommit the bill back to committee.
